Ordinals
beta
Address 1MSPQcgZrkvqduP9QhvM9rvwNmFviSa7cA
sat balance
53341
outputs
13ae2fc74512d818cc911666ad18670d217c5ca449e2541701778ed3f422c926:393
f4c911ac97dad19e64fa6211d29541c10c129901da71b648aa54679ad681e03d:258
1fdcfc008f12ac04f70e28c8510ce166caa358edc9635932f3fb082e935d5b7c:475
fd62d9a71e602293f58cb49aa291c73cce5c425ca6b2dfa04d19a46fcde19cec:69